Initial Assessment and System Design

Before any equipment arrives, professionals conduct a thorough evaluation of your home’s specific heating and cooling requirements. According to the U.S. Department of Energy, this pre-design phase is crucial for establishing clear energy efficiency goals. Technicians will perform a detailed load calculation that considers multiple factors including square footage, insulation quality, window configurations, home orientation, and local climate conditions.

This comprehensive assessment helps determine the most appropriate HVAC system size and configuration. Oversized or undersized systems can lead to significant inefficiencies. The National Institute of Standards and Technology found that improper installation can increase household energy consumption for heating and cooling by up to 30%.

Professional Installation and System Integration

Once the design is complete, skilled technicians begin the physical installation process. This stage involves multiple precise steps including removing old equipment, preparing the installation site, installing new ductwork if necessary, and carefully positioning the new HVAC units. The U.S. Environmental Protection Agency emphasizes the importance of engaging a professional commissioning agent to verify installation and functional performance.

Professional installation goes beyond simply placing equipment. Technicians must ensure proper electrical connections, refrigerant charging, airflow calibration, and seamless integration with existing home systems. This requires specialized knowledge of local building codes, manufacturer specifications, and advanced technical skills.

Final Testing and System Optimization

The final stage of HVAC installation involves comprehensive testing and optimization. Technicians will run multiple diagnostic checks to confirm the system operates at peak efficiency. This includes measuring airflow, checking temperature differentials, verifying electrical connections, and ensuring all components communicate correctly.

Optimization also involves configuring smart thermostats, explaining system controls to homeowners, and providing guidance on maintenance procedures. Proper initial setup and homeowner education can significantly extend the system’s lifespan and maintain its energy efficiency.

Preliminary Space and Access Preparation

Creating an accessible installation environment is crucial for HVAC technicians. According to the U.S. Environmental Protection Agency, effective system installation requires clear pathways and designated work areas. For residential spaces, this means clearing areas around existing HVAC equipment, removing furniture or obstacles near indoor and outdoor unit locations, and ensuring unobstructed access to electrical panels and potential ductwork routes.

Commercial properties require additional considerations. Business owners should coordinate with HVAC professionals to minimize operational disruptions. This might involve scheduling installations during off-peak hours, protecting sensitive equipment, and establishing temporary workspace arrangements. The National Academies Press emphasizes the importance of comprehensive planning to maintain business continuity during HVAC system upgrades.

Pre-Installation Technical Considerations

Technical preparation extends beyond physical space management. Electrical systems must be evaluated to ensure they can support new HVAC equipment. This includes checking circuit breaker capacity, verifying voltage requirements, and potentially upgrading electrical infrastructure. Homeowners should be prepared for potential electrical system modifications that might be necessary to accommodate modern, energy-efficient HVAC technologies.

Ventilation pathways require careful assessment. This involves examining existing ductwork for potential repairs or replacements, checking for air leaks, and ensuring proper insulation. In some cases, complete ductwork redesign might be recommended to optimize system performance and energy efficiency.

During the Installation Process

Once technicians arrive, they will systematically remove existing equipment and prepare the installation site. This involves carefully disconnecting old units, clearing the area, and making any necessary modifications to support the new system. According to the U.S. Department of Energy, proper equipment removal and site preparation are critical to ensuring optimal performance of the new HVAC system.

The installation typically involves multiple precise steps. Technicians will position new indoor and outdoor units, connect refrigerant lines, install electrical connections, and integrate the system with existing ductwork. This process requires specialized tools and extensive technical knowledge. Depending on the complexity of your system and property layout, installation can take anywhere from several hours to a full day for residential properties, and potentially multiple days for larger commercial installations.

System Testing and Initial Operation

After physical installation, technicians conduct comprehensive system testing. This crucial phase involves multiple diagnostic checks to verify proper functionality. They will measure airflow, check temperature differentials, confirm electrical connections, and ensure all components communicate correctly. Homeowners and business managers should expect technicians to walk them through initial system operations, explaining control settings, thermostat configurations, and basic maintenance requirements.

Technicians will also calibrate the system to match the specific thermal characteristics of your space. This includes adjusting airflow, setting temperature ranges, and configuring any smart home or building management integrations. The goal is to optimize system performance, ensuring maximum comfort and energy efficiency from the moment the system becomes operational.

Recognizing Critical HVAC Emergency Signs

Identifying potential HVAC emergencies early can prevent extensive system damage and costly repairs. According to the ENERGY STAR program, improper HVAC system management can reduce equipment efficiency by up to 30%. Critical warning signs include sudden temperature fluctuations, unusual noises like grinding or squealing, complete system shutdown, strange electrical burning smells, and water leaks around the HVAC unit.

Homeowners should pay attention to performance changes that might indicate underlying issues. Unexpected increases in energy bills, inconsistent room temperatures, excessive humidity, or frequent system cycling can signal potential emergency conditions. Prompt recognition and response can significantly minimize potential long-term system damage and prevent more expensive replacements.

Immediate Emergency Response Protocols

When facing an HVAC emergency, strategic immediate actions are crucial. The U.S. Department of Energy recommends several high-impact strategies for managing unexpected system failures. First, shut off the system completely to prevent potential electrical damage or further mechanical stress. Check circuit breakers and verify no electrical issues are causing the system malfunction.

Contact professional HVAC technicians immediately, providing detailed information about observed symptoms. Many emergency services offer rapid response times, particularly for critical situations involving extreme temperatures or potential safety risks. While waiting for professional assistance, maintain indoor comfort by using alternative cooling or heating methods like fans, portable heaters, or temporary climate control solutions.

Strategic System Upgrades and Preventative Measures

The Building America Solution Center emphasizes conducting thorough assessments before implementing system upgrades. Homeowners should consider upgrades that enhance system reliability and energy efficiency. This might include installing advanced air economizers, implementing energy recovery ventilation systems, or adopting building automation technologies that provide more precise system monitoring and control.

Preventative maintenance remains the most effective strategy for avoiding emergency situations. Schedule regular professional inspections, typically twice annually, to identify potential issues before they escalate. These inspections should comprehensively evaluate heating and cooling equipment, assess distribution systems, and ensure compliance with current safety regulations.
